钒钛铁精矿煤基直接还原试验研究  被引量:3

Study on Direct Reduction of Vanadium and Titanium Iron Ore Concentrate

摘  要:对印尼钒钛铁精矿和攀枝花红格钒钛铁精矿进行了直接还原对比试验研究,对比试验结果表明:印尼钒钛铁精矿造球性能远远好于攀枝花红格的钒钛铁精矿,能够满足工业生产过程的运输要求。印尼钒钛铁精矿含碳球团在还原温度1350℃,还原15 min条件下金属化率可以达到90%左右,金属化球团残碳量为6%,可以满足后续熔分的要求。经过再磨再选后,TiO_2的含量可以达到12%左右,经过直接还原-熔分后富集的熔分钛渣TiO_2的品味理论上能达到48%左右,可以作为硫酸法钛白的原料。研究表明,印尼钒钛铁精矿非常适合采用直接还原-电炉熔分工艺进行处理,其Fe,V,Ti等有益元素能够得到很好的回收利用。相比于攀枝花红格钒钛铁精矿,印尼钒钛铁精矿由于选矿工艺简单,成本低廉,比攀枝花红格钒钛铁精矿更具市场竞争力。Comparative study on direct reduction of Indonesian sea water sandy vanadium titanium iron ore concentrate and Panzhihua Hongge vanadium and titanium iron ore concentrate was carried on. Test results show that the pellet performance of the Indonesian vanadium and titanium iron ore concentrate is much better than Panzhihua Hongge vanadium and titanium iron ore concentrate through direct reduction comparative study. Pellets of Indonesian vanadium titanium iron concentrate could meet the transport requirements of industrial production process. Metalification rate of indonesian vanadium and titanium iron ore concentrate could reach 90% and residual carbon content was 6% at a reduction temperature was 1350°C and a reduction time was 15 min, which could meet the requirements of furnace melting and separation. Theory content of molten titanium slag could reach about 48% after the direct reduction-melt fractions when the content of TiO2 reach about 12% after regrinding and selected, which could be used as raw materials of sulfuric acid titanium dioxide. The study shows that the indonesian vanadium-titanium iron concentrate was very suitable for the direct reduction-electric furnace melting process,and its beneficial elements such as Fe, V and Ti could be well recovered. Indonesia vanadium-titanium iron concentrate has more market competitiveness compared with panzhihua hongge vanadium-titanium iron concentrate because of its simple ore dressing process and low cost.
